You'll be studying one of the lesser sought-after majors if you pursue a degree in library science. It is ranked #35 out of 38 major degree programs in terms of popularity. While this may limit the number of schools that offer the degree program, there are still top-quality ones to be found.

There was only one school in the Rocky Mountains Region to review for the 2024 Best Library Science Schools in the Rocky Mountains Region ranking.

University of Denver is a great choice for students interested in a degree in library science. DU is a fairly large private not-for-profit university located in the city of Denver.

Soon after graduating, library science degree recipients generally earn around $42,492 in their early careers.
